The Colosseum Gladiator Kids Tour offers a 90-minute adventure through one of Rome’s most famous landmarks, tailored specifically for children and families. Priced at $82.81 per person, this tour is led by a specialized guide who excels in engaging young audiences with animated storytelling about Flavius Attilius, one of the greatest gladiators in history. The tour includes Colosseum entrance tickets, making it a convenient package that combines storytelling and site exploration in an accessible format.
Designed with families in mind, this group tour provides a lively, educational experience without the high costs of private guides. It’s an ideal option for those seeking a short but immersive visit, particularly suited for children with moderate physical fitness levels. The tour starts at Via delle Terme di Tito and wraps up at the same meeting point, with a maximum group size of 20 travelers to ensure a personalized experience.

The tour begins at Via delle Terme di Tito in Rome, a location near public transportation for easy access. The mobile ticket system allows for swift entry, and the group size is capped at 20 travelers to ensure a personalized experience. Children must be accompanied by an adult, and travelers are asked to bring passport or ID on the day.
While transportation is not included, the meeting point’s proximity to public transit makes it convenient to start your adventure. Travelers should be prepared for moderate physical activity and confirm their full names during booking. The tour ends back at the starting point, simplifying logistics for families planning the rest of their day.

The $82.81 fee covers the guided exploration inside the Colosseum, the entrance ticket, and the reservation fee. What is the duration of the Colosseum Gladiator Kids Tour?
The tour lasts approximately 1 hour 30 minutes.
How much does the tour cost per person?
The price is $82.81, which includes the guided exploration, entrance tickets, and the reservation fee.
Where does the tour start and end?
It begins at Via delle Terme di Tito in Rome and ends back at the same location.
Is the tour suitable for young children?
Yes, it’s specifically designed for children and teenagers, with interactive activities to keep them engaged.
Do I need to bring anything special?
Travelers should bring passport or ID, and children must be accompanied by an adult.
Is transportation included?
No, transportation to and from the meeting point is not included.
Can I cancel the tour if needed?
Yes, free cancellation is available up to 24 hours before the scheduled start.
What should I consider if my child has mobility challenges?
The tour is not recommended for individuals with impaired mobility due to the physical nature of site exploration.
